Output 63fd7ac32fe10a09ad436cec56593548221b4d8ca22a8e22ace90aefda4bf9b8:18

value
16614709
script pubkey
OP_0 OP_PUSHBYTES_20 3ea8583936fc587d646f32a6631e1de0aad771f0
address
ltc1q8659swfkl3v86er0x2nxx8sauz4dwu0sm33dt8
transaction
63fd7ac32fe10a09ad436cec56593548221b4d8ca22a8e22ace90aefda4bf9b8
spent
false